I hate to admit it, but after a little more than one year of randonneuring I
am starting to become an expert on candy bars. Not sure how that happened.

Here is the info on the Idaho Spud candy bar from the manufacturer's web
site.

http://www.idahospud.com/products.htm

The popular Idaho Spud Bar is a wonderful combination of a light cocoa
flavored marshmallow center drenched with a dark chocolate coating and then
sprinkled with coconut (Sorry, no potato!). The potato shape and unique
blend of ingredients appeals to both young and old, making the "Idaho Spud"
one of the top hundred selling candy bars in the Northwest, and is Idaho
Candy Company's best selling bar. The Idaho Spud Bar has been a favorite
since it was first manufactured in 1918.
